Understanding Gentle Dog Breeds
Gentleness in dogs is often defined by their temperament, which encompasses their overall behavior and emotional state. Gentle dogs tend to have a calm and even-tempered demeanor, exhibiting patience and a lack of aggression towards humans and other animals. They are typically affectionate, eager to please, and respond well to positive reinforcement.
Choosing the Right Gentle Breed
Several dog breeds have been consistently recognized for their gentle and loving nature. Some popular choices include:
Golden Retriever: Known for their loyalty, intelligence, and gentle disposition, Golden Retrievers are excellent family dogs and excel in activities like obedience training and therapy work.
Labrador Retriever: Similar to Golden Retrievers, Labradors are highly trainable, friendly, and affectionate dogs. They are often used as service dogs due to their gentle demeanor and eagerness to assist.
Newfoundland: These massive dogs are renowned for their gentle and compassionate nature. Despite their size, Newfoundlands are known as "nanny dogs" due to their gentle interactions with children.
Bernese Mountain Dog: Originating in the Swiss Alps, Bernese Mountain Dogs are gentle, affectionate, and playful. They make excellent companions for families and are known for their unwavering loyalty.
Pug: Despite their wrinkled faces and distinctive looks, Pugs are known for their loving and affectionate personalities. They are playful, eager to please, and make ideal companions for both young and old.
Raising a Gentle Dog
While certain breeds are predisposed to gentleness, proper training and socialization play a crucial role in developing a well-behaved and gentle dog. Here are some tips to nurture gentleness:
Early Socialization: Exposing your puppy to different experiences, people, and animals from a young age helps them learn appropriate social behavior and reduces fearfulness.
Positive Reinforcement: Rewarding your dog with praise, treats, or play for gentle and desirable behaviors reinforces these actions and promotes positive associations with gentle interactions.
Avoid Punishment: Physical punishment or harsh verbal corrections can damage the bond between you and your dog and undermine their confidence.
Consistent Training: Establish clear rules and boundaries for your dog and enforce them consistently. This helps them understand what is expected of them and fosters a sense of security.
Exercise and Enrichment: Regular exercise and mental stimulation help release excess energy and prevent boredom, which can lead to destructive or aggressive behavior.
It's important to remember that every dog is an individual, and the gentleness of a specific dog may vary within the same breed. Responsible dog ownership involves providing a nurturing environment, adequate training, and socialization to encourage desirable behaviors and foster a strong bond between you and your furry companion.
